Avid Releases Portable Version of Xpress DV3

Avid Technology Inc. is now shipping its Xpress DV v3, a portable video editing system with more than 100 customizable real-time effects and multiple simultaneous streams in a DV editing studio.

The system is available on Windows now and will be released for Macintosh platforms in mid-2002. The version 3 software features an expanded user interface, advanced compositing features, improved DVD burning capability and expanded tool sets. According to the company, users will be able to edit almost anywhere they can take a laptop.

New features include:

* A new user interface with customizable tool sets, Media Composer source-record style editing and SuperBin;
* A new keyframe model with bezier controls and keyframes per parameter;
* A switch that enables the user to channel the power of their system to maximize performance or image quality;
* Avid Unity LANshare support for networking and media sharing;
* A new Avid DV CODEC for improved image quality.
